Mikroprocesor a rdzeń własności intelektualnej | Mikroprocesor vs. rdzeń | Mikroprocesor a rdzeń IP | Procesor kontra rdzeń | Procesor a rdzeń IP
Mikroprocesor, znany również jako Central Processing Unit (CPU), to układ scalony (IC), który jest mózgiem systemu komputerowego, który wykonuje „obliczenia” podawane w formie instrukcji za pomocą programu komputerowego. Mikroprocesory są wykorzystywane nie tylko w komputerach osobistych i serwerach, ale także dostarczane z miliardami systemów wbudowanych (takich jak telefony komórkowe, urządzenia PDA, walkman itp.) Sprzedawanych każdego roku. Rdzeń IP to układ projektu systemu logicznego, a zatem nie jest systemem fizycznym. Zazwyczaj rdzeń IP może być i jest wytwarzany w fizycznym mikroprocesorze. Czasami w mikroprocesorze będziesz w stanie wytworzyć wiele rdzeni IP tworzących wielordzeniowe mikroprocesory.
Mikroprocesor
Termin mikroprocesor jest używany w systemach komputerowych od ponad czterech dekad i był to jedyny procesor we wczesnych komputerach, dopóki nie wprowadzono „innych” procesorów (takich jak GPU) w celu uzupełnienia mocy obliczeniowej systemu komputerowego. Intel 4004 jest przypisywany pierwszemu mikroprocesorowi i został upubliczniony w 1971 r. Przez Intel Corporation. Mikroprocesor ma znaczenie tylko wtedy, gdy masz system obliczeniowy, który jest „programowalny” (aby mógł wykonywać instrukcje) i powinniśmy zauważyć, że CPU jest „centralną” jednostką przetwarzającą, jednostką kontrolującą inne jednostki / części system komputerowy. W dzisiejszym kontekście mikroprocesor zazwyczaj zawiera procesor i jest pojedynczym układem krzemowym.
Rdzeń własności intelektualnej
Rdzeń własności intelektualnej w półprzewodniku, czyli IP Core lub Core, to układ logiczny wielokrotnego użytku, który zazwyczaj stanowi własność intelektualną konkretnej osoby lub firmy. Dlatego IP Core jest raczej koncepcją (projektem) niż fizyczną implementacją. Aby wziąć coś podobnego, jeśli mikroprocesor jest budynkiem, rdzeniem IP jest układ budynku lub plan budynku. W związku z tym projekt, który jest rdzeniem IP, może być sprzedawany lub licencjonowany podmiotom trzecim, aby mogli oni produkować procesory o określonym projekcie. Ogólnie rdzenie IP są podzielone na dwie kategorie na podstawie ich reprezentacji. Jeśli są reprezentowane na wyższym poziomie, takim jak RTL (Register Transfer Level), nazywane są miękkimi rdzeniami, a jeśli są reprezentowane na niższym poziomie, takim jak listy sieciowe na poziomie bramki, to nazywane są rdzeniami twardymi. Podczas gdy pierwsza reprezentacja jest na ogół łatwiejsza do modyfikacji i adaptacji, drugiej nie można modyfikować przy rozsądnym wysiłku.
Termin rdzeń dotarł do zwykłego człowieka dzięki wprowadzeniu „procesorów wielordzeniowych”. Idea wielordzeniowego procesora polega na tym, że więcej niż jeden rdzeń IP (konstrukcja) jest replikowany przy wytwarzaniu pojedynczego mikroprocesora (a zatem w jednym układzie). Dlatego w jednordzeniowym procesorze rdzeń IP (lub konstrukcja) jest wytwarzany na pojedynczym mikroprocesorze bez replikacji.
Jaka jest różnica pomiędzy Mikroprocesor i rdzeń własności intelektualnej? • Podczas gdy mikroprocesor jest fizyczną implementacją projektu logiki, rdzeniem IP jest sam projekt (lub układ). Dlatego możliwe jest również postrzeganie rdzenia IP jako „rdzenia” mikroprocesora i jako takiego nazywającego go „rdzeń mikroprocesora”. • W handlu termin rdzeń (lub rdzeń mikroprocesora) jest używany w odniesieniu do liczby podobnej konstrukcji logicznej (lub układu) replikowanej w pojedynczym mikroprocesorze: Dlatego dwurdzeniowy procesor będzie miał dwie podobne konstrukcje powielone w mikroprocesorze i czterordzeniowy procesor będzie miał replikowane cztery podobne konstrukcje. • Zazwyczaj liczba rdzeni w mikroprocesorze będzie decydować o liczbie wątków (aplikacji), które można uruchomić na komputerze w tym samym czasie (równolegle). |